在Linux中,队列的持久化方法可以通过以下几种方式来实现:
使用消息队列工具:例如使用RabbitMQ、ActiveMQ等消息队列工具,这些工具提供了持久化消息的功能,可以保证消息在队列中长期存储,并在需要的时候进行重放。
使用文件系统:可以将消息数据写入文件中,并通过文件系统来保证数据的持久化。可以使用简单的文本文件或者数据库文件来存储消息数据。
数据库:可以将消息数据存储在数据库中,通过数据库的持久化能力来确保消息数据的持久化。可以使用关系型数据库或者NoSQL数据库来存储消息数据。
自定义持久化方案:可以根据具体需求,设计自定义的持久化方案,例如使用日志文件、内存映射文件等方式来实现消息数据的持久化。